Transaction e2a28e950701502327629a90edc917185ef5bab1da06ac2f860058800e5cd1c6

8 Input
2 Outputs
  • e2a28e950701502327629a90edc917185ef5bab1da06ac2f860058800e5cd1c6:0
  • value  87270000
    address  1Kz7AxP4eViSekTEUZG5KTrVr8r3X5X9aX
  • e2a28e950701502327629a90edc917185ef5bab1da06ac2f860058800e5cd1c6:1
  • value  62137342
    address  12iAhCFhRtaUBaUqziRKv84DWhmCmZDWqh